Step 1
Preheat and oven to 350F and place a silicone donut mold on a baking sheet or spray a 6-donut tin with nonstick cooking spray.
Step 2
Mix the dry ingredients together in a large bowl.
Step 3
Add the yogurt and eggs to a large bowl and stir until evenly mixed. (For best result, whisk the eggs together in a separate bowl before adding so you don't overmix the batter.)
Step 4
Gently fold in the blueberries.
Step 5
Transfer the batter to the donut mold, filling each nearly all the way full.
Step 6
Bake for 20-24 minutes or until the donuts are cooked through.
Step 7
Remove the mold from the oven and allow the donuts to briefly cool before removing and transferring to a wire rack to cool.
Step 8
For the glaze, mix the confectioners sugar and water in a shallow bowl and dip the cooled donuts face down. If you'd like less glaze or a drizzle, use the lower end of the measurements and spoon it on top by hand.
